SB 793·MD·senate

Income Tax - Credit for Paid Organ Donation Leave

Summary

The bill lets Maryland employers that provide paid organ‑donation leave claim a credit against their state income tax equal to the wages they pay for the first 12 weeks of leave. Unused credit can be carried forward for up to three tax years. It aims to encourage employers to support employees who donate organs.
